{"product_id":"on-being-different-what-it-means-to-be-a-homosexual-penguin-classics","title":"On Being Different","description":"\u003cp\u003eMerle Miller’s “On Being Different,” originally published in 1971, is a seminal work that delves into the experience of being homosexual in America. Born from Miller’s influential New York Times Magazine essay, “What It Means To Be a Homosexual,” this memoir is one of the first to emphasize the significance of coming out.
